Champions League – Oops! UEFA advertises Salzburg’s Bullen Arena

Oops! UEFA suffered a social media glitch on Tuesday: the Red Bull Salzburg stadium was advertised on X (formerly Twitter). However, Austria’s series champion is no longer represented in the competition.

“Lights, camera, action,” writes the UEFA Champions League account via “Our stadium is in the graphic. Does that mean we’re back in the competition?”, the club reacts with a wink to UEFA’s faux pas. On Tuesday, RB Leipzig will face Real Madrid in the Champions League round of 16. Defending champions Manchester City are dueling with FC Copenhagen – both games will be available as usual from 9 p.m. in the sportkrone.at live ticker. It’s quite possible that UEFA’s social media team confused the Salzburg stadium with the arena of sister club Leipzig…
